Weather in August

In August, the weather in Hana, Hawaii, elegantly plateaus, creating an immersive tropical spectacle. This month sees further escalation in sea temperatures and extracted daylight. A drop in rainfall and cloud cover offers a brilliant display of sunlight, unrivaled in the preceding months. However, reversing the trend from July, the wind's speed intensifies, breathing a lively gust into the warm August air.

Temperature

Hana's August showcases an average high-temperature of a still moderately hot 78.6°F (25.9°C), hardly distinct from July's 77.5°F (25.3°C). August nights reveal a minor deviation from daytime highs, with a mean low-temperature of 75.7°F (24.3°C).

Humidity

July and August, with an average relative humidity of 78%, are the most humid months.

Rainfall

In Hana, in August, it is raining for 10.8 days, with typically 0.59" (15mm) of accumulated precipitation. Throughout the year, in Hana, there are 136.7 rainfall days, and 13.94" (354mm) of precipitation is accumulated.

Ocean temperature

In Hana, Hawaii, in August, the average water temperature is 79.2°F (26.2°C).
Note: For any water activity, surface water temperatures from 77°F (25°C) to 84.2°F (29°C) are deemed perfect and extremely pleasing for enduring enjoyment.

Daylight

In August, the average length of the day is 12h and 49min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 5:58 am and sunset at 7:01 pm. On the last day of August, sunrise is at 6:07 am and sunset at 6:40 pm HST.

Sunshine

In Hana, the average sunshine in August is 9.2h.
